The old brand rules

Build the brand over time

• Speak B2B or B2C

• Use repeatable messages

• Require militant consistency

• Control information

• Be polished and perfect at all times

40

Page 41: The Content Evolution: How content can change your business for the better

The new rules

Build relationships over time by:

• Speak P2P

• Create adaptable messages

• Develop organic consistency

• Allow radical transparency

Measurements that matter

Traditional

• Short timeframes

• Isolated pieces of content

• Easily accessible analytics

• Measuring what exists

Try instead

• Longer timeframes

• Content systems

• Mix of measurement techniques

• Predictive monitoring
